How they compare
Honduras currently reports 0.2952 kt against 0.2766 kt in Philippines, a difference of 0.0186 kt.
That makes Honduras's figure about 1.1 times Philippines's.
The two have swapped places 7 times across 34 shared years of data; in 1990 it was Philippines ahead.
Honduras ranks 31st and Philippines ranks 32nd of 197 countries.
Across the 4 decades both report, Honduras averaged higher in 1 and Philippines in 3.

About this data
The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
